Q: Is 7,039,435 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 7,039,435 is a composite number.

Why is 7,039,435 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 7,039,435 can be evenly divided by 1 5 13 37 65 185 481 2,405 2,927 14,635 38,051 108,299 190,255 541,495 1,407,887 and 7,039,435, with no remainder.

Since 7,039,435 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,039,435, it is a composite number.
